Better than cables currently supplied by Apple - see reason why below.
Second order of this cable - for a family member. They are fine identical to my first order; and... unlike those supplied currently by Apple - they don't get stuck/jammed inside the usb ports. Many usb connectors from Apple (currently) have much deeper indents in the lower side and this means the sockets's retaining "lugs" get stuck inside those indents and the "plug" cannot easily be removed... There is way to get them out; slide a very thin piece of plastic in under the lower face of the connector - and this will release the socket pins/lugs. A man's shirt collar bone/stiffener is ideal for this.
